NCT06391567

Brief Summary

The aim of this study was to investigate the balance characteristics of patients with Frozen Shoulder.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(4)

  • Sociodemographic Form

    Sociodemographic information of the patients included in the study, such as age, gender, height, weight, BMI, educational status, dominant side, comorbid status, and clinical information such as affected side, pain intensity, and pain duration were collected in a case report form by face-to-face interview

    8 week

  • Balance Function

    Balance function was measured with the Timed Up and Go Test (TUG). The TUG is a short, simple, and reliable test used to assess balance. It shows that people who complete the test in less than 20 seconds are independent in transfers, while people who complete the test in 30 seconds or more are more dependent in activities of daily living.

    8 week

  • Static and Dynamic Postural Balance

    Biodex Balance System was used for objective assessment of static and dynamic postural balance. A high balance score indicates poor balance performance.

    8 week

  • Pain Intensity

    The pain intensity of the patients was measured using the Visual Analogue Scale. The pain intensity score ranges from 0 to 10. An increase in the score indicates an increase in pain; a decrease in the score indicates a decrease in pain.

    8 week

Study Population

Patients admitted to the Physical Medicine and Rehabilitation Outpatient Clinic with complaints of shoulder pain were examined by a physiatrist. Patients who were diagnosed with Frozen Shoulder by physical examination, who met the inclusion criteria, and who agreed to participate in the study were included in the study. The control group consisted of hospital and university staff. The control group was also assessed by the same physiatrist and confirmed by the country's health database as having no chronic disease affecting balance.

You may qualify if:

  • Volunteers aged 40-65 years,
  • Diagnosed with unilateral Frozen Shoulder, Frozen Shoulder stage 2-3,
  • Pain lasting more than 3 months,
  • No mental or cognitive impairment
  • At least 25% movement limitation in at least 2 movement planes and
  • Able to cooperate.

You may not qualify if:

  • Who had a neurological, rheumatic, cardiac and active malignant diseases
  • Who had a history of surgery, trauma, and fracture
  • Who had comorbid conditions that would affect balance
  • The control group consisted of healthy subjects who were not diagnosed with Frozen Shoulder and did not have a chronic disease that would affect balance between the ages of 40-65.
